An Air Force staff sergeant saved his friend's life at a Satellite Beach, Florida, health club after administering an automated external defibrillator (AED) and manual chest compressions, according to officials with the 45th Space Wing. Stafford Hampton II was in the middle of his morning workout at an unnamed facility on Jan. 26 when his friend, Ted Scone, collapsed. Hampton applied the AED between 15 to 30 times, but its battery was reportedly low. Scone was still unable to breathe, so Hampton performed manual chest compressions—a skill he learned as part of his Air Force Self-Aid Buddy Care training—until Scone's condition normalized. Scone later recovered in a local hospital. Hampton is a Civil Engineer Squadron structural craftsman in the 45th Space Wing based out of nearby Patrick Air Force Base.

A recently fired employee of National Fitness Center, Maryville, Tennessee, went on a “drunken rampage” inside the health club that caused $3,200 in damage, The Daily Times reported. The 27-year-old former employee entered the facility the evening of Jan. 24 and allegedly punched a hole in a wall, urinated inside a beverage cooler, tore down a mounted air-conditioning unit and overturned several display stands. Maryville Police were notified of the situation, the Times said. The employee had been reportedly fired for violating unspecified club policies.
